Raipur: Voting is underway for the second phase of Chhattisgarh Assembly elections. Cm Bhupesh Baghel along with his family cast their vote at Kuruddih in Patan assembly seat. After casting his vote, CM Bhupesh Baghel came out smiling. He claimed that the Congress will again form the government in the state. Along with this, he gave a big message in gestures about the CM’s face. Earlier, in Ambikapur, TS Singhdeo also made a big statement about the CM’s face. He had said that the party has never projected me for CM.
After voting, Chhattisgarh CM Bhupesh Baghel said that good news is coming from everywhere. People are reaching the polling station and exercising their right to vote. I appeal to those who are at home to cast their votes. There is a one-sided atmosphere everywhere. On the question of becoming CM again, Bhupesh Baghel said that this time the election has been held on my face. The party has to decide who will be the CM after the formation of the government.
The results will be declared on December 3:- There are 90 assembly seats in Chhattisgarh. In the first phase, voting has been held in 20 seats on November 7. The results will be declared on December 3. Before the results are out, the BJP-Congress have claimed victory.
